Job Description:
As a Pulmonary Specialist, you will diagnose, treat, and manage patients with respiratory and pulmonary
conditions. Your role will involve working closely with a multidisciplinary team to deliver comprehensive care and
improve patient outcomes.
Key Responsibilities:
Patient Care:
Evaluate, diagnose, and treat patients with respiratory and pulmonary disorders, including
ch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D), asthma, pulmonary fibrosis, and lung cancer.
Clinical Responsibilities:
Perform and interpret pulmonary function tests, bronchoscopy, and other
diagnostic procedures. Develop and implement individualized treatment plans.
Patient Management:
Monitor patient progress, adjust treatment plans as necessary, and provide ongoing
management of chronic conditions. Educate patients and their families about respiratory health and
treatment options.
Collaboration:
Work closely with other healthcare professionals, including primary care physicians,
medical assistants, and pulmonary technicians, to ensure comprehensive patient care.
Documentation:
Maintain accurate and detailed medical records in accordance with the clinic policies and
regulatory requirements.
Quality Improvement:
Contribute to quality improvement initiatives and adhere to best practices in patient
care.
